Pina Colada Recipe: Blended or Shaken?
Part of the charm of Pina colada recipe is how easy to make:
Step 1:
Use sweetened coconut cream, chill it in the freezer, and scoop out the thick creamy layer. Avoid canned coconut cream; it destroys the taste. Cream of coconut smooths it and gives it a delicious flavor.
Step 2:
Add pineapple juice and chunks that make it smooth, thicker, and Frother To cut pineapple yourself, chop it into pieces and freeze it for a while.
Step 3:
Rum is actually an alcohol so add white rum instead of other hard rum in this cocktail. It smooths your cocktail and gives fantastic taste.
Step 4:
Add lime juice. It is an optional ingredient but it brightens, refreshes and sweetens the drink that’s why it is a secret ingredient.
Step 5:
Pour out the cream of coconut, white rum, pineapple chunks, sugar, and lime juice into the blender.
Step 6:
Turn on the Blending Machine until it has a smooth consistency and try not to whisk too much. It was also shaken and stirred too. Pour out ice in order to make frost and pulpy.
